Conference Oppose Separate Markets For Christians And Muslims In Jos by ViewPointNig: 12:26pm On May 06, 2013 |
Rising from a two days peace building conference in the heart of Jos city, the participants of the conference have lamented the segregation of markets within the Jos and Bukuru metropolis as unhealthy for genuine peace and reconciliation. The gave the examples where the Rukuba road satelite market was used and patronised exclusively by Christians and the filin ball market by their Muslims counterparts as totally unacceptable.
